摘要: 传统的分析化学教学没有充分体现学生的主体性、主动性和创造性。针对分析化学教学中存在的问题,以云班课为平台,构建课前、课中、课后三阶段混合式教学模式,梳理出线上教学内容,运用形成性评价和终结性评价综合评价学生。调查结果显示,90%以上的学生认为自己的信息收集、整理与加工能力,对知识的掌握程度、创新能力、与人合作的能力,分析问题解决问题的综合能力有所提升。但学生线上环节的参与度有待提高,小组合作中成员的积极性有待激发。

Abstract: Traditional analytical chemistry teaching does not fully reflect students' subjectivity, initiative and creativity. In view of the existing problems in analytical chemistry teaching, the cloud class class is used as a platform to build a three-stage mixed teaching mode before class, during class and after class, sort out the online teaching content, and use formative evaluation and summative evaluation to comprehensively evaluate students. The survey results show that more than 90% of the students think their ability of information collection, sorting and processing, the degree of knowledge mastery, innovation ability, the ability to cooperate with others, and the comprehensive ability to analyze and solve problems has been improved. However, students' participation in online links needs to be improved, and the enthusiasm of each member in group cooperation needs to be stimulated.
